          Creamy Gold Dust Smoothie

     So first things first, I don’t advise tossing actual gold into your blender. My pets and I tried this little experiment, and we quickly discovered that blending metal tends to destroy the appliance. Needless to say, we went back to the drawing board. After purchasing a new blender (and luckily, they’re not too expensive), I threw together the most delicious gold-colored ingredients I could find, and the result was a light and refreshing, but decidedly energizing smoothie, perfect to fuel your entire day in the warm weather. You will need:

     - 1 cup frozen mango chunks

     - ½ frozen banana

     - ½ cup Organic Plain Yogurt

     - ½ teaspoon cinnamon

     - ½ teaspoon ground turmeric

     - ¼ teaspoon ground ginger

     - 1 cup Cashew Milk (or another dairy-free substitute)

     - a pinch of black pepper (this will help you absorb all the benefits of the turmeric!)

     Blend all of these ingredients together to yield one full glass. The result will be a decadent, creamy, golden concoction full of healthy and beneficial nutrients. Add some pineapple for an added boost of energy and antioxidants, and feel free to throw in a handful of edible sparkles for good measure.

          Kiwi-Mango Smoothie

     Whenever I’m craving a smoothie from the Smoothie Store, my first choice is always this tangy, colorful drink. Its mild sweetness provides the perfect offset to a hot summer day, and its tropical colors transport you to Mystery Island, all from the comfort of your pool-side chair. You will need:

     - ½ cup Cashew Milk

     - 1 kiwi, peeled

     - 1 cup frozen mango chunks

     - 1 teaspoon lime juice

     - ¼ cup Organic Plain Yogurt

     - a handful of ice cubes

     Add all the ingredients together and process until combined to make 1 serving. If you would like to serve this smoothie divided, like its original version, halve every ingredient except for the mango and kiwi, and blend each half with one corresponding fruit. Pour the mango smoothie into the glass first, followed by the kiwi smoothie. Enjoy!

          Banana Split Smoothie

     I’ve already touched on this smoothie in a previous article, but I’ve since adjusted the recipe a touch. This smoothie is absolutely absurd and I wouldn’t want it any other way. Sometimes, smoothies don’t just have to be healthy meals. Sometimes, they can be delicious, sweet treats too! I remember splitting one of these smoothies with my pets on a really hot day at the beach, and it completely satisfied our sugary cravings. True, this recipe contains no ice cream and lots of bananas, but let’s not fool ourselves by claiming it is anything but a decadent dessert. When recreating this marvel, you will need:

     - 2 frozen Organic Bananas

     - 2 tablespoons cacao powder

     - 1 tablespoon salted almond butter

     - ¼ cup Cashew Milk

     - ½ teaspoon vanilla extract

     - 2 dates

     And for the toppings (because we absolutely recommend toppings), you will need:

     - 1 banana (peeled and sliced lengthwise twice, for 4 pieces total)

     - whipped cream

     - cherries

     - 1 tablespoon Chocolate Flakes

     Begin by blending together the frozen Organic Bananas, cacao powder, almond butter, and Cashew Milk until thick and creamy. Add the vanilla extract, dates, and some more milk, and blend. Feel free to adjust the quantities if you would like a more dominant almond, chocolate, or vanilla flavor. Add salt if you need to balance the flavor. Pour into two glasses and add your desired toppings—go crazy, it’s a banana split!

          Honey Smoothie

     Though its original incarnation at the Smoothie Store is advertised as being exceedingly sweet, I like preparing this smoothie at home for its lightness, simplicity, and milkshake-like creaminess. Honey, to me, is a wonderful staple to drizzle onto many breakfast foods, be they toast or oatmeal—so why not include a little into a smoothie as well? Here is what you will need:

     2 Organic Bananas, frozen

     2 cups of Cashew Milk

     1-2 tablespoons honey

     lots of ice cubes

     For two glasses, blend all the ingredients together until smooth. The beauty of this recipe is how simple it is to create. As a basic smoothie, you can adjust it however you like, by adding more honey, or tossing in some other fruits, chocolate, or caramel.

          Mega Asparagus Protein Smoothie

     Now that we’ve enjoyed our sojourn into the world of decadent, sweet, delicious smoothies, it’s time to reassess what a smoothie is really all about: throwing vegetables into a blender and seeing what sticks. For me, vegetables in smoothies has always been a daunting undertaking. You must walk the fine line between very nutritious and healthy, without the end result tasting like you threw a bunch of raw vegetables into a blender. This crazy green smoothie proved a challenge, but I found that adding some fresh fruit to the equation makes for a palatable, refreshing meal substitute that doesn’t taste like cold soup. To make two large glasses of this stuff, you will need:

     - 1 cup baby spinach

     - 4 asparagus spears

     - 1 cup cantaloupe

     - 1 Organic Green Apple, peeled

     - ½ cup Cashew Milk

     - 1 tablespoon honey

     - a bunch of ice cubes

     This smoothie is chock full of vitamins, making it the perfect meal to give to your pets if they are extremely active. Simply blend all these ingredients together and serve!

          Sweet and Sour Smoothie

     Now here’s a smoothie that never in a thousand years I thought I’d try, let alone recreate. But my neopets insisted I at least taste the thing, and I was pleasantly surprised by the tanginess of this drink. I’m not sure how the experts at the Smoothie Store managed to make this smoothie neon green and fire red all at the same time (and perhaps that is a question better left unanswered), but I was able to replicate the sweet and sour flavor profile with just a few fruits. You will need:

     - 1 whole grapefruit

     - 1 large orange

     - 2 cups frozen strawberries

     - 3 Organic Bananas

     - 1 cup orange juice

     Blend the ingredients together until smooth to make 2 servings. Enjoy!
